9-yr-old boy kidnapped for ransom

A nine-year-old son of a local businessman was allegedly kidnapped by some unknown persons here, police said today.
Korubilli Damodar, son of businessman K Srinivasa Rao from Chintala Agraharam area in Pendurthi mandal of the city, had been missing since Monday night.
Rao received a call from the alleged kidnappers last evening who demanded Rs 30 lakhs to release the boy, Pendurthi police station inspector K Lakshmana Murthy said.
Four special teams of police have been formed to search for the kidnappers and nab them, he added.
